Osvaldo Bagnoli, the Italian football player and manager who guided Hellas Verona to the Serie A title, died on July 17, 2026, at the age of 91.
Born in Milan on July 3, 1935, he began his career as a midfielder with A.C. Milan in 1955 and made his top-flight debut in his first season with the club.
He went on to win the Serie A title and the Latin Cup with Milan in the 1956-57 campaign before becoming best known for his coaching work at Hellas Verona. There, he led the club to its first and only Serie A championship in the 1984-85 season.
